Full Time Inmate Call Monitoring information

What is a full time inmate call monitoring?

A Full Time Inmate Call Monitoring job involves listening to, reviewing, and analyzing phone calls made by inmates in correctional facilities. The main goal is to ensure security, detect suspicious or illegal activity, and maintain compliance with facility policies and legal requirements. Employees in this role typically use specialized software to monitor calls, document findings, and report any concerns to appropriate authorities. It requires keen attention to detail, confidentiality, and an understanding of legal and ethical considerations related to inmate communications.

What are some common challenges faced by professionals in a full time inmate call monitoring role?

Professionals in Full Time Inmate Call Monitoring often face challenges such as maintaining focus during long periods of audio review, accurately identifying and documenting suspicious or prohibited conversations, and handling exposure to potentially distressing or sensitive content. The role requires strict adherence to confidentiality protocols and close collaboration with correctional staff and law enforcement. Developing strong attention to detail and effective stress management techniques is essential for success in this position.

GENERAL DESCRIPTION
GENERAL STATEMENT OF DUTIES - Corrections
Performs routine protective services work in providing care and maintaining security for inmates at the County Jail. Processes inmates into custody; conducts security checks of inmates in assigned areas; conducts cell searches for contraband; reviews incoming and outgoing mail; transports inmates, attends to inmate needs; maintain logs; supervises cleaning details; and monitors individuals entering and leaving the jail. Performs other duties as assigned.
GENERAL STATEMENT OF DUTIES - Court Services
Performs routine protective services work in maintaining security of the Roanoke County Courthouse Complex. Processes entrants through the security checkpoints; searching courtrooms and other locations for contraband or security risks; provides escort and supervision of inmates present in the courthouse; maintain logs; serve and process civil and criminal papers. Performs other duties as assigned. Deputy Sheriff I may be assigned to either the corrections, court services, or administrative divisions; assuming various duties within each.
Salary will be based on years of prior credible service.
Applicants must read Applicant Letter & Disqualifiers here:
ESSENTIAL JOB FUNCTIONS
ESSENTIAL JOB FUNCTIONS - Corrections
• Processes inmates into custody of the County Jail, searches prisoners, takes charge of personal property, provides clothing, bedding, eating utensils, institutional rules and regulations.
• Conducts periodic security checks of inmates in assigned areas.
• Maintains log of inmate movement throughout the facility.
• Conducts periodic cell searches for possession of contraband.
• Reviews incoming and outgoing mail.
• Monitors persons entering and leaving jail.
• Supervises cleaning details for assigned areas.
• Transports inmates as required.
• Attends to special needs of inmates.
ESSENTIAL JOB FUNCTIONS - Court Services
• Processes all entrants of the courthouse through the security screening process.
• Conducts periodic security checks of inmates in assigned areas.
• Maintain control of the courtroom to prevent any disruptions
• Protects judges, court officials, witnesses, jurors and all other persons in the courtroom from any hostile acts directed at them.
• Supervise, escort/transport, restrain and control prisoners.
• Properly process prisoners, delayed confinement persons & juveniles.
• Properly serve Civil & Criminal papers.
• Performs interior and exterior security searches of the courthouse.
